A Motherwell pub has been cordoned off by police amid an ongoing murder probe.
The Bull Frog Bar and Lounge on Shields Road has been surrounded by police tape since Tuesday morning.
It comes as police launched a murder investigation into the death of Terry Smith during the early hours.
The pub is just a five minute walk from Doonside Tower, where emergency services rushed to his aid after suffering serious stab injuries.

It is understood that several emergency services arrived at the high rise building after reports from neighbours of a disturbance at around 4am.
However, the 30-year-old died as a result of his injuries shortly after.
Police have already said that they are following a positive line of enquiry on the incident.
